UK PUNK LEGENDS INSTIGATORS RETURN & CONFIRMED TO PLAY REBELLION FESTIVAL AUGUST 8TH AND MORE!

  In the latter half of the Eighties you'd have struggled to find a harder working group than INSTIGATORS. Tirelessly gigging up and down the UK, around mainland Europe, and even across the USA, on self-booked zero-budget tours, they inspired a new generation of young British bands to go blaze their own trails, often to great effect. The Damned announce 2024 UK Tour and return of Rat Scabies

  Music pioneers The Damned announce a huge 12-date UK tour for December 2024, bringing their 80’s line-up back together with the return of Rat Scabies. David Vanian, Captain Sensible, Rat Scabies and Paul Gray will play shows across the UK next year, the first time this line-up has played together in 35 years, since 1989.
